Maintaining walls are essential structures in landscaping that manage soil erosion, support slopes, and develop functional flat locations in uneven terrain. They can be constructed from a range of materials, including stone, concrete, brick, or lumber, with each offering distinct visual and structural benefits. Correct style considers soil type, slope, drain, and the height of the wall to ensure stability and longevity. Installation begins with site preparation, which frequently includes excavation, laying a steady base, and ensuring correct drainage to prevent water pressure accumulation behind the wall. Reinforcement techniques, such as geogrid or rebar, might be used for taller walls to increase structural integrity. Keeping walls also offer design chances, from terracing big slopes to integrating planters, steps, or lighting. Upkeep includes looking for signs of moving, fractures, or drain problems, making sure the wall remains both functional and visually appealing with time
